Are the Museums and Historical Sights Better in Fortaleza or Ilha Grande?

Fortaleza
Ilha Grande

Fortaleza is a popular place for its museums and history. However, Ilha Grande does not have museums and landmarks.

Fortaleza offers a variety of museums and landmarks to choose from. Dragão do Mar is the cultural center in town. There are shows and concerts that highlight the local culture. Also part of the complex are a planetarium and two museums - the Museu de Arte Contemporânea and the Memorial da Cultura Cearense. Also worth seeing the Metropolitan Cathedral of Fortaleza, which is the third largest cathedral in the country.

Ilha Grande does not have museums and landmarks.


Is the Food Better in Fortaleza or Ilha Grande? Which Destination has the Best Restaurants?

Fortaleza
Ilha Grande

There are opportunities to sample the local cuisine at notable restaurants in both Fortaleza and Ilha Grande.

Fortaleza has a delicious restaurant scene that relies on local flavors. The city has a number of great restaurants that range from Brazilian barbecue restaurants to international cuisine. Many dishes are heavy and use a lot of meat. Local favorites include paçoca and escondidinho de carne seca.

There are many up and coming restaurants in the Ilha Grande area. The island still has a quiet, local vibe and that can be seen in the restaurants around town as well. Many places are locally owned and serve up traditional dishes. In particular, the seafood is excellent.

Is Fortaleza or Ilha Grande Better for Nightlife?

Fortaleza
Ilha Grande

Fortaleza is a very popular place for nightlife and partying. However, Ilha Grande is lacking in good options for its evening party scene.

Fortaleza has a large number of nightlife venues. Like much of Brazil, the city has a vibrant nightlife scene. There are beachfront bars, live music venues, and many places where you can enjoy a good party. You'll find a high concentration of places around Praia de Iracema and the Casario.

Things get quiet in the evenings in Ilha Grande. It's a quiet island with a national park and most people visit specifically to get away from the busy and active city scene.

Is Fortaleza or Ilha Grande Better for Beaches?

Fortaleza
Ilha Grande

Fortaleza is a very popular place for the beach. However, Ilha Grande is not a beach destination.

Fortaleza is considered a top beach destination. There are 5 kilometers of sandy beach in town and many visitors enjoy taking long walks. While there are technically four beaches in the area, they all kind of merge together and it can be difficult to tell one from the other. The most popular beach is Meireles, which has a boardwalk and is lined by high rise buildings.

Ilha Grande is not a beach destination.

Is Fortaleza or Ilha Grande Better for Public Transit? Which Is Easier to Get Around Without a Car?

Fortaleza
Ilha Grande

Fortaleza is a popular place for times when you don't have a car. However, Ilha Grande is lacking in good options for its public transit.

Fortaleza has some public transit options. The Metro system includes a rail and light rail system.

Public transit is limited or non-existant in Ilha Grande. You'll need to take a boat to reach the island, and once you're there, there are not vehicles around.

Is Fortaleza or Ilha Grande a more walkable city?

Fortaleza
Ilha Grande

Ilha Grande is a great for its high level of walkability. Also, Fortaleza is not as popular, but is still a nice city for its ease of walking around.

Ilha Grande is a very walkable . There are no cars on the island and very few roads. You'll spend a lot of time hiking around, which is the best way to enjoy the island. They don't call it "big island" for no reason though, so make sure you understand the distance between destinations.

Fortaleza is a somewhat walkable city. It's a relatively walkable city with some neighborhoods easier to explore on foot than others. It's important to understand the area you're in because safety could be a concern.
